What Socks Do They Wear In The Arctic?

Warm socks. Sturdy, tall wool (or other thick material) socks should be worn over a thin pair of silk, polypropylene or cotton/wool socks which provide enough insulation for your feet. Bring several pairs of outer socks, as your feet will inevitably get wet.

How do I keep my feet warm in the Arctic?

Socks. Medium plus thick woolen or merino socks are the best combination. Do not be tempted to wear more than this, your feet need blood flow to keep them warm. Too many layers of socks will restrict the blood which equals cold feet.

What are winter socks?

For cold weather, a sock made of wool, IsoWool, shearling, fleece and similar type synthetic materials must be used. The reason these types socks are excellent for winter wear is because if the socks get wet (due to excessive perspiration from the foot), the socks themselves do not lose their insulating properties.

Does wearing 2 pairs of socks keep your feet warmer?

The second pair compresses your foot, cutting off circulation and making your feet colder than they’d be with a single pair. This impaired blood flow makes your feet even more vulnerable to frostbite.”

Why are my feet still cold even with socks?

Poor circulation can make your feet cold. (It’s possible to get peripheral artery disease without having diabetes. Smoking, high blood pressure, high cholesterol and age all raise your chances of getting the condition.) Your thyroid, a butterfly-shaped gland in your neck, might be to blame for your cold feet.

What kind of socks should you wear with snow boots?

Wear merino blend socks or ski socks which have high tech insulation properties such as Primaloft or Thermolite. Never cotton. Only wear one pair of ski socks. Choose a mid-weight sock if you get cold feet for extra warmth.

What temperature do you want to use to wash socks?

We’d recommend washing your socks at temperatures of no more than 30 degrees. If you wash your socks at temperatures that are too high, you will damage the material fibres – including the elastic – and will significantly shorten their effective lifespan.

Are bamboo socks good for cold feet?

Bamboo socks are thermo-regulating, which means they keep feet cool in the summer and warm in the winter. Their wicking properties keep feet dry, which helps to prevent irritation. They are also have anti-fungal properties, which is always good when it comes to the feet.

What happens if you sleep with socks?

Wearing socks in bed increases blood flow to feet and heat loss through the skin, which helps lower core body temperature. In turn, this helps a person get to sleep faster.
